Форум программистов, компьютерный форум CyberForum.ru
Наши страницы

Наследование от ofstream и перегрузка << - C++

Войти
Регистрация
Восстановить пароль
Другие темы раздела
C++ Написать имитацию кассового аппарата для магазина http://www.cyberforum.ru/cpp-beginners/thread1498687.html
Здравствуйте, У меня задача написать имитацию кассового аппарата для магазина, я сделала, но к сожалению, никак не могу привести его в порядок с остатками, что нужно сделать, чтоб если остаток...
C++ Как соединить три строки char в одну? Должно было получиться к примеру Документ 1.txt был открыт.Не вышло. char* String1="Документ "; char* String2=OpenDialog1->FileName; char* String3=" был открыт"; char*... http://www.cyberforum.ru/cpp-beginners/thread1498661.html
C++ Игра крестики-нолик
Пишу игру крестики-нолики с хоть каким-то ИИ. Есть функция bot_attack и функция bot_def bool Game::bot_attack() { this->botAttack=false; //gor if((player_field==player_field) &&...
Как написать программу-собеседника C++
Мне хотелось бы, чтобы кто-нибудь объяснил мне, как написать себе собеседника.
C++ Нахождение плотности вещества http://www.cyberforum.ru/cpp-beginners/thread1498635.html
Как должна выглядить структура, в который хранятся , например, название и плотности газов, чтобы при вводе в консоли имени газа, показывалась его плотность.Напишите шаблон, пожалуйста.Язык C++.
C++ Шифрование строки модифицированным шифром Цезаря помогите пожалуйста написать программу, реализующую шифрования вводимой строки модифицированным шифром Цезаря.. подробнее

Показать сообщение отдельно
ForEveR
В астрале
Эксперт С++
7979 / 4738 / 321
Регистрация: 24.06.2010
Сообщений: 10,543
Завершенные тесты: 3
20.07.2015, 12:41
Цитата Сообщение от VVildVVolf Посмотреть сообщение
Привет всем снова, тут проблема возникла, при передачи в CustomStreamBuf ссылки на ostream. Передаю туда cout - всё норм, всё выводит на консоль, передаю туда ofstream - пустой файл получаю... из-за чего такое может быть?
std::endl при выводе используется? Если нет - работать не будет.
Мой код тот же, кроме fstream:

C++
1
2
   std::ofstream ofs("test_file.txt");
   formatting_ostream stream(ofs, to_lower);
Bash
1
2
3
4
cat test_file.txt 
hello
hello
HeLlO
2
 
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ru